Output 0d2acb867137e773f663c31b10e3d562dd7694a95cc8a758276117eaf5a9a3b0:2

value
53255879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faa7f0dc27424b1b6085607bf39a692120443d OP_EQUAL
address
38i3Z1STmpJju9hYy9EAc1bp52A8aCcKky
transaction
0d2acb867137e773f663c31b10e3d562dd7694a95cc8a758276117eaf5a9a3b0
confirmations
307769
spent
true